About this item

Mouse monoclonal [AC - 40] to Actin (FITC)

IF: Use at a dilution of 1/50 (determined by direct immunofluorescent labeling of cultured human fibroblasts). The conjugate is suitable for dual immunofluorescent staining procedures. IHC-P: Use at an assay dependent dilution. IHC-Fr: Use at an assay dependent dilution. Direct Immunofluorescent Labeling of Cultured Cells:Materials:1. Coverslips.2. Cells (e.g., human or chicken fibroblasts) in DMEM medium + 10% Fetal Calf Serum 3. 10 mM phosphate buffered saline (PBS), pH 7.2-7.4, without preservative 4. PBS containing 1% BSA (diluent).5. Absolute methanol cooled to ?20 °C.6. Acetone, Analytical grade, cooled to ?20 °C (1:1 v/v).7. Aqueous mounting medium.8. Test antibody conjugateCell Growth and Fixation:1. Collect cells from tissue culture dish at a stage of almost confluency, wash with medium and seed on to coverslips. Seed 1-2 x 10^4 cells per cover slip and grow cells in incubator for 2-3 days. Do not change medium.2. Remove coverslips from incubator, discard medium.3. Wash twice with PBS, remove solution by aspiration.4. Add enough cold methanol to cover the cell layer. Incubate 10 minutes at ?20 °C. Aspirate solution.5. Cover cell layer with cold acetone. Incubate 1 minute at ?20 °C. Aspirate solution.6. Wash twice with PBS. Rehydrate in PBS for at least 30 minutes prior to labeling with antibody. Test:1. Dilute Monoclonal Anti-Actin FITC Conjugate 1:50 in PBS containing 1% BSA (diluent). Add enough diluted antibody to cover the cell layer and incubate coverslip for 60 minutes at room temperature.2. Wash 3 times with PBS, 5 minutes each.3. Drain excess solution by touching edge of coverslip on paper toweling.4. Invert onto mounting medium applied on glass slides.5. Read under the UV fluorescence microscope. Mounted preparations can be stored in the dark at 2-8 °C. Note:1. Do not allow cell layer to dry out at any time during the procedure.2. In case of excessive background staining remove aggregates from the labeled reagent (conjugate) by centrifuging for 15 minutes immediately prior to use. The antibody can be used for staining of methanol-fixed, frozen sections. The epitope recognized by the antibody is resistant to formalin fixation and paraffin-embedding. The conjugate may also be used for the localization of actin using direct immunofluorescent staining of frozen or fixed tissue sections and cultured cells. Not tested in other applications. Optimal dilutions/concentrations should be determined by the end user.
